  • $15 per game of either Trap or Five-Stand.
    • This price includes one box of twenty-five (25) steel shotgun shells and the clays to be shot.
  • Shotgun shells must be purchased from the MRA.
  • Led shotgun shells are strictly prohibited.
  • You are not allowed to bring your own ammo.
  • One game consists of twenty-five (25) shotgun shells and twenty-five (25) clay birds as targets.
  • We also offer the ability to buy a “Shotgun Game Card” for $135. This includes ten games and the associated clays. In other words, you get ten games for the price of nine.

 

Note: At the MRA, we only shot steel shot. Led shotgun ammunition is strictly prohibited.

The MRA shotgun fields consist of two ranges – the Iannuzzi Trap Range and the Iannuzzi Clays Range. The trap range includes two trap houses and two clay throwing machines that hold over five hundred clays each. We use White Flyer clays of various sizes, colors and format as needed to work with four different types of throwers. All told, we have ten (10) distinct clay throwing machines – the two trap machines and eight throwers for five-stand. The Iannuzzi Clays Range includes five shooting stands suitable for Sporting Clay Five-Stand as well a convenient observation deck to get to know your fellow shooters and share tips and techniques while waiting to shoot another round.

 

We typically shoot Five-Stand Sporting Clays on Sundays and shoot American Trap Single-House on Wednesdays. Sunday's and Wednesday tend to have eight to fifteen shooters, and often have well over twenty shooters. We mix things up on Fridays based on the number of shooters and the weather. Don’t worry about losing daylight on Wednesdays and Fridays because we have some powerful lights we turn on as needed. Shooting under the lights is quite a lot of fun and in many cases, the clays are easier to see than with day light.
